G13-0085 Szabunia, Anthony
35683 Dearing Drive. Hearing on nuisance abatement at this location for caving foundation,
cracks in brick exterior, chimney in need of repair, clogged and rusted gutters in need of cleaning
and repair, rotted soffits, missing soffit vents, bushes in need of trimming, debris – mound of
dirt, wood chips.
Code Enforcement Officer, Patrick Willis, stated a couple of violations notices were sent. As of
today, there was no change. Pictures were shown at this time.
Mr. Pitrone asked to clarify caving foundation to grating. Mr. Willis agreed. Homeowner Mr.
Szabunia stated the gutters and soffits have been taken care of and he has been quoted a price on
the foundation, walkway, and brickwork. Mr. Pitrone asked if Mr. Szabunia had been in front of
the board before. Yes he had. Mr. Pitrone asked to see the slides again and asked questions as
Mr. Willis went through the pictures. Mr. Szabunia stated the foundation sunk over the winter
and suggested lightning hit the chimney. Mr. Pitrone suggested Mr. Szabunia have his lawn
service cut the grass every week. Mr. Szabunia stated that he can’t match the brick to the
chimney. Mr. Cooper stated that the conversation does not end there, that more is involved in
the process. Mr. Cooper and Mr. Pitrone gave examples of possible conversations. Mr. Cooper
noted that he would have been willing to give Mr. Szabunia more time but Mr. Szabunia was not
very prepared. This needs a resolution and Mr. Szabunia is a repeat offender.
Moved by Cooper, supported by Ervin, to declare that a public nuisance exists on the property
commonly known as 35683 Dearing Drive and to direct the Code Official to abate the violations
identified in the attached staff report which give rise to this finding immediately adding number
9. Replace dryer vent. The Board also authorizes and approves the imposition of a lien against
the property, in the amount of the cost of abatement incurred by the City, as permitted by the
applicable city ordinance.
Yes: Cooper, DiGaetano, Ervin, Hartson, Pitrone
No: None. Absent: None. Motion carried.

G13-0090 Asmar, Farah
43558 Hoptree Drive. Hearing on nuisance abatement at this location for broken sidewalk, trash
and construction debris throughout – bricks, blocks, wood, pallets, rocks, sand, dirt, tarps, bags
of cement, and other miscellaneous items.
Code Enforcement Officer, Patrick Willis, stated a couple of violations notices were sent. As of
today, there was no change. Pictures were shown at this time.
Mr. Pitrone asked if work is ongoing. Mr. Willis indicated that construction has stopped at this
time. Mr. Pitrone asked if the property was posted for the meeting. Mr. Willis said yes. Mr.
Cooper asked if the home is secured and if it is the last lot to be developed. Mr. Willis said yes
to both. Mr. Cooper asked about the silt fence, seed, and sod. Mr. Cooper also noted that there
is no garage door. Mr. Willis stated that the one year time frame hasn’t passed yet regarding
seed/sod.
Moved by Cooper, supported by Hartson, to declare that a public nuisance exists on the property
commonly known as 43558 Hoptree Drive and to direct the Code Official to abate the violations
identified in the attached staff report which give rise to this finding immediately. The Board also
authorizes and approves the imposition of a lien against the property, in the amount of the cost of
abatement incurred by the City, as permitted by the applicable city ordinance.
Yes: Cooper, DiGaetano, Ervin, Hartson, Pitrone
No: None. Absent: None. Motion carried.
